How to Tell If You Have Bed Bugs in Your Home

Bed bugs are expert hiders. They tuck themselves into mattress seams, box spring corners, upholstered headboards, and the tiniest cracks in baseboards, which means an infestation can grow for weeks before you connect the dots. Knowing what to look for puts you ahead of the problem.

Common signs of a bed bug infestation in Florida homes include:

  • Small, itchy bites that appear in clusters or lines, often on exposed skin
  • Tiny rust-colored stains on sheets, pillowcases, or mattress fabric
  • Dark specks (fecal spotting) along mattress seams, bed frames, or nearby furniture
  • Shed skins or pale yellow casings near hiding spots
  • A faint, musty odor in sleeping areas with heavier infestations
  • Visible live bugs, roughly the size and shape of an apple seed

The tricky part is that many of these signs can be easy to overlook or misattribute. That is why a thorough, professional inspection matters so much. When the source is correctly identified, every step that follows is more targeted and more effective.

How Bed Bug Fumigation Treatment Works

Bed bugs are persistent. They hide in mattress seams, behind baseboards, inside furniture joints, and in cracks you would never think to check. That behavior makes a thorough treatment approach essential. Fumigation works by introducing a penetrating gas that moves through every part of a structure, reaching bed bugs and their eggs in places liquid treatments simply cannot access. Are bed bugs dangerous?

While bed bugs are not known to transmit diseases, their bites can cause itching, allergic reactions, and, in some cases, secondary infections from scratching. They can also cause sleep disturbances and psychological stress due to anxiety about the infestation, but they are not dangerous per se.

Can I treat bed bugs myself?

While there are over-the-counter products available, DIY treatments are often ineffective and may lead to further infestation or resistance to treatments. Professional pest control services are more effective because they use specialized equipment and proven techniques to target bed bugs at all stages of their life cycle.

How can I prevent bed bugs in the future?

To prevent future infestations:

  • Inspect secondhand furniture and clothing carefully before bringing them into your home.
  • Check hotel rooms for signs of bed bugs, such as blood stains or dark spots, before unpacking.
  • Encase mattresses and box springs with bed bug-proof covers.
  • Regularly clean and vacuum areas where bed bugs could hide, especially around beds and furniture.

How did I get bed bugs?

Bed bugs are excellent hitchhikers and can be brought into your home through luggage, secondhand furniture, clothing, or other items. They are commonly found in places with high foot traffic, such as hotels, dorms, and public transportation.

How long does bed bug treatment take?

Treatment can take anywhere from a few hours to a full day, depending on the size of the infestation and the treatment method used. Heat treatments, in particular, can require the home to be vacated for several hours while the temperature is raised to eliminate bed bugs.
